After a painful pandemic, I hit the road again for Lonely Planet in September 2022 and here’s my first published guidebook (USA Southwest, New Mexico chapter) in the NEW style. Yes, Lonely Planet has changed its style in its 50th year, and while I’m not paid to say this, I think it’s a game changer.
Gone are the lists of restaurants and hotels. No more addresses, phone numbers or bus schedules you can find online (in most cases, especially somewhere like New Mexico). The new style focuses on the very best experiences in a place (with photos!). See what to do, how to do it and even what it feels like to be there. And there are still some listings of the best restaurants and accommodations.
